Check this engine out...

Fresh rebuild on 93 964 engine done by reputable Porsche wrench:

3.6L Pistons bored out to 3.8L and recoated
New custom JE pistons and rings
GE-80 Camshafts
ARP rodboldt/headstuds
3 angle valve grind /headjob
Electromotive twin plug ignition
46mm Webers (rebuilt /w engine)
PMO Intake manifolds
All required modification to sheet metal for early 911 chassis

First of all, what do you think this engine would be putting out if it's jetted and tuned propperly?

Second, what is an engine like this worth? It may actually be forsale...
